Oportun is not a bank and has no direct FDIC insurance coverage for your deposits. However, Oportun holds your deposits in a FDIC insured account at Wells Fargo Bank and other FDIC insured financial depository institutions. Your cash savings through Oportun are FDIC-insured up to $250,000. FDIC insurance is only available upon the failure of Wells Fargo Bank or other depository institutions.
